Benign paroxysmal positional vertigo (BPPV) is an inner ear disorder in which changes to the position of the head, such as tipping the head backward, lead to sudden vertigo – a feeling that the room is spinning. BPPV is not a sign of a serious problem. WebJun 21, 2013 · Vertigo causes a patient to feel like there is movement where there is none. WebOct 15, 2024 · Meniere's disease is defined as a disorder of the inner ear where the patient experiences the following issues:. A feeling that the head is spinning, called vertigo.; Fluctuating hearing loss which may result in eventual permanent hearing loss.; Ringing in the ears, called tinnitus.; Feeling of pressure or fullness in the ear.; This condition usually …
